WhatsApp profile picture size

The recommended WhatsApp profile picture size is 640 × 640 pixels (1:1 aspect ratio).

What you need to know

WhatsApp profile pictures display as circles everywhere in the app: in the chat list, inside conversations, contact info, and group member lists. The image is stored at 640×640 pixels, but uploading at 1080×1080 gives WhatsApp more data to work with during compression, resulting in a sharper displayed image on modern phones with high-DPI screens.

The circular crop means roughly 20% of each edge is clipped. Keep faces, text, and logos centered within the inner ~500×500px area of a 640×640 canvas. A common mistake is placing important content at the edges of the square frame where it gets hidden by the circle mask.

WhatsApp compresses all uploaded profile pictures significantly. For photos, JPG at 90%+ quality produces the best results after WhatsApp's compression. For logos or graphics with sharp edges, PNG preserves clarity better. WebP is also accepted and offers a good balance of quality and file size.

Safe zone: WhatsApp displays profile pictures as circles. Keep important content within the center 80% to avoid being clipped by the circular crop.

Frequently asked questions

What size is a WhatsApp profile picture?

WhatsApp profile pictures are 640×640 pixels (1:1 square), displayed as circles. Uploading at 1080×1080 gives the sharpest result.

Why does my WhatsApp DP look blurry?

WhatsApp compresses all profile pictures. Upload at 1080×1080px (not 640×640) to give the compressor more data. Use JPG at 90%+ quality or PNG.

What is the minimum WhatsApp DP size?

192×192 pixels minimum, but this looks blurry on modern phones. Use 640×640 or ideally 1080×1080 for best quality.

Can I use a rectangular image as my WhatsApp DP?

Yes, but WhatsApp will crop it to a square and then display it as a circle. Upload a square image to control the framing.
